Furniture Heirlooms usually come from your grandparents.
But now you can create your own!


Our Lite Distressed Furniture Finish includes indentations, worm holes, pin holes, and sand-through highlights. These distressed features are placed at common wear points, giving your custom furniture a realistic "heirloom" look.
Distressed Dining Room Furniture
For example, notice the wear at the bottom of the table legs and chair legs where shoes and brooms have scuffed the finish of the furniture. Also notice the wear around the drawer knob. Distressed Furniture
